Weed Science Society of America announces 2022 Awards for Outstanding Achievements in Weed Science


Westminster, CO, USA
Feruary 23, 2022

This week the Weed Science Society of America (WSSA) honored nearly three dozen individuals for their outstanding contributions to the field of weed science. The awards were presented during the organization’s 62nd annual meeting, hosted online and attended by weed scientists from around the globe.

The 2022 award winners listed below include individuals from academia, government and private industry. Biographical sketches are available online.
